A second man has been arrested in connection with the murder of Eddie Hutch in Dublin.
Gardaí investigating the gunning down of the taxi driver say they detained a man in his twenties in the city this evening.
Earlier a man in his thirties was arrested as part of inquiries earlier today.
Both men are detained under section 50 of the criminal justice act.
Several people have died in shootings in the capital in the past couple of months as part of the Kinahan-Hutch gangland feud.
